New Zealand port operator Ports of Auckland (POAL) has taken delivery of a new electric-powered, reversed stern drive (RSD) tug built by Damen Song Cam Shipyard in Vietnam.

The aptly named Sparky was designed by the Damen Shipyards Group to have an operational service life of 25 years. It will be used for ship handling duties at Auckland, New Zealand’s largest container and international trade terminal. The acquisition of the all-electric tug is in line with POAL’s goal of significantly reducing its vessel fleet’s emissions by 2040.



Sparky has a length of 24.73 metres, a beam of 13.13 metres, a draught of six metres, a speed of 12 knots, and a bollard pull of 70 tonnes. The tug draws power from 2,240 Echandia lithium-titanium-oxide (LTO) batteries with a total rated output of 2,784 kWh. The batteries supply power for two Kongsberg Maritime US 255 azimuthing thrusters that house 3,000mm, four-bladed propellers. Damen said the thrusters are mounted at a slight angle for optimal performance.

For redundancy purposes, the batteries are arranged in strings. If one battery in a string were to fail, the others would simply shoulder the load.

Photo: Ports of Auckland

Echandia said the batteries will enable the tug to achieve CO2 emissions of approximately 465 tonnes each year. POAL meanwhile expects up to four shipping moves can be completed on a single full charge of the batteries while the recharge time is approximately two hours. The charging infrastructure was supplied by the McKay Group, which was also responsible for the electrical installation of the tug’s onboard HVAC setup.

To ensure added safety, the tug also has two 1,000kW back-up generators that will only be used in cases of emergency or other unforeseen faults. POAL expects to use the generators only rarely, once or twice a year at most.

The owner added that the cost of operating Sparky is less than a third of the cost of operating a diesel tug.

The deck equipment includes a double drum towing winch with a 30-tonne pull and 200-tonne brake. The winch was developed in-house by Damen.

The tug also boasts an obstacle-free working deck and a wheelhouse that offers improved all-round visibility and is fitted with Damen’s patented high-impact resistant safety glass. As the vessel is designed to sail bow first, a higher freeboard was incorporated to improve seakeeping.

Cloud-based remote monitoring allows POAL to be updated on the tug’s disposition, especially when maintenance becomes necessary.

Sparky was designed in compliance to Bureau Veritas’ Battery System and Electric Hybrid notations.

Sparky
SPECIFICATIONS
Type of vessel: Harbour tug
Classification: Bureau Veritas
Port of registry: Auckland, New Zealand
Flag: New Zealand
Owner: Ports of Auckland, New Zealand
Designer: Damen Shipyards Group, Netherlands
Builder: Damen Song Cam Shipyard, Vietnam
Hull construction material: Steel
Superstructure construction material: Steel
Deck construction material: Steel
Length overall: 24.73 metres
Beam: 13.13 metres
Draught: 6.0 metres
Propulsion: 2 x Kongsberg Maritime US 255
Generators: 2 x 1,000 kW
Maximum speed: 12 knots
Bollard pull: 70 tonnes
Batteries: Echandia, 2,874 kWh
Winch: Damen
Other equipment installed: HVAC
Windows: Damen safety glass
Operational area: Auckland, New Zealand
